Adding money to your Yousend KES Wallet via Mobile Money is the most convenient way for Kenyan users to top up their account for local spending or cross-border remittance. This process is instant, secure, and utilizes the familiar M-Pesa platform.

Here is the simple, step-by-step guide to funding your KES wallet:

Step 1: Initiate the “Add Money” Request and Enter Amount

  1. Go to Wallet: Log into your Yousend mobile app and view your main KES Balance screen.
  2. Select Add Money: Tap the “+ Add money” button on your dashboard .
  3. Enter Amount: Input the amount of Kenyan Shillings you wish to add (e.g., 5,000 KES).
  4. Choose Payment Method: Under “Pay in KES,” select “Mobile Money.” Tap “Continue.”

Step 2: Add or Select Your Mobile Money Account

On the “Pay with” screen, you will provide the details of the Mobile Money account you wish to use for the payment.

  1. Select Account: If you have used a Mobile Money account before, it will be listed. If not, tap “+ Add mobile money account.”
  2. Enter Details: You will be prompted to enter:
    • First Name (e.g., John)
    • Last Name (e.g., Doe)
    • Mobile Money Operator: Select the correct operator (e.g., M-Pesa).
    • Mobile Number: Enter your active +254 Kenyan mobile number (e.g., 70283143310).
  3. Continue: Tap “Continue” after reviewing the details.

Step 3: Review and Send the Payment Request

  1. Review Summary: The app will show a final “Review details” summary.
    • Amount to add: (e.g., 1,200 KES)
    • Fee: (e.g., 200 KES)
    • You will receive: (The net amount you want, e.g., 1,000 KES)
  2. Continue: Tap “Continue.” Yousend will now send a payment request directly to your phone.

Step 4: Authorize the Payment on Your Phone

This step happens outside of the Yousend app, using the secure Mobile Money prompts on your device.

  1. Wait for Prompt: A prompt (often called a STK push or USSD prompt) will appear on your phone screen, sent from the Mobile Money service. This prompt confirms that Yousend (or its payment partner) is requesting the payment.
  2. Verify Amount: Check that the amount requested on the prompt matches the amount you initiated in the Yousend app.
  3. Authorize: Enter your Mobile Money PIN directly into the prompt on your phone’s screen to authorize the payment.
  4. Confirmation: The Yousend app will display a checkmark and the message, “Payment request sent. Please confirm the prompt sent to [Mobile Number].”

Step 5: Final Confirmation

  • Completion: Once you successfully authorize the payment on your phone’s prompt, the funds are debited from your Mobile Money account.
  • Wallet Credit: Your Yousend KES Wallet will be credited instantly!
